WebFeb 6, 2024 · Figure 1 shows the U.S. goods trade balance as a percentage of gross domestic product (GDP) from 1800 to 2024. 1 From 1800 to 1870, the U.S. ran a trade deficit for all but three years, and the trade balance averaged about –2.2% of GDP.
